CVE-2017-17969

7.8 · HIGH
Published Jan 30, 2018 7-zip CWE-787 EPSS 4.94% (92th pctl)

Overview

CVE-2017-17969 is a high-severity vulnerability affecting 7-zip 7-zip. It was published on January 30, 2018 and has a CVSS 3.0 base score of 7.8 (HIGH).

This vulnerability has a CVSS 3.0 base score of 7.8, rated HIGH. It requires local or adjacent network access to exploit. No authentication or special privileges are required for exploitation.

Technical Description

Heap-based buffer overflow in the NCompress::NShrink::CDecoder::CodeReal method in 7-Zip before 18.00 and p7zip allows remote attackers to cause a denial of service (out-of-bounds write) or potentially execute arbitrary code via a crafted ZIP archive.

Affected Products

Vendor Product Versions Status
7-zip 7-zip >= 0, < 18.00 Affected
7-zip p7zip >= 0, < 18.0 Affected
